Kingsgate Hotel Dunedin is a 3-star hotel in Dunedin, New Zealand, located just 0,2mi from the city center at 10 Smith Street. Prices start from $84, and the property has 2482 reviews.

Facilities include an on-site Restaurant, free Wifi, and a 24-hour front desk. The property offers breakfast, non-smoking rooms, an Elevator, Balcony, and a View, plus Free toiletries and a Bathtub. Extra charges apply for Private Parking, Parking On Site, Meeting/Banquet facilities, and Kids' meals.

Upper floors are accessible by elevator, making it easy to enjoy the views, close to the heart of Dunedin and ready for traveler-friendly stays with plenty of practical amenities.

Jimmy Cook's Kitchen serves Local cuisine in a FamilyFriendly, Traditional atmosphere, inviting travelers to unwind with comforting dishes after a day of exploring Dunedin.

Upper floors are accessible by elevator, making it easy to enjoy the views close to Dunedin’s heart, with a 24-hour front desk and free WiFi to keep plans on track.

Payment options include Cash and major cards such as American Express, JCB, Visa, Mastercard, Maestro, Eftpos, and UnionPay. Extra charges apply for Private Parking, Parking On Site, Meeting/Banquet facilities, and Kids' meals. Room types available include Standard Queen Room, Standard 2 Queen, Standard 2 Double, Junior Suite, Bungalow, Standard 2 Queen (Twin), Standard Queen, and other Standard and Suite options.

When are the check-in and check-out times for Kingsgate Hotel Dunedin?

For Kingsgate Hotel Dunedin, you can check in after 14:00 and the check-out deadline is 10:00.

Is there parking available at Kingsgate Hotel Dunedin?

Yes, there is parking available at Kingsgate Hotel Dunedin. The parking is private, on site, and charges may apply. However, it is important to note that reservations for parking are not possible.
